Handover for the spare hardware store, room B14 at the Tollgate Annex. Stock list is on the shelf by the door — update it whenever you take anything out, Priya's been keeping it current. Monitors on the left racks, laptops in the locked cabinet, cables in labelled bins. The dehumidifier needs emptying every Friday. Don't leave the trolley blocking the corridor, the cleaners complain. The door reader is finicky; swipe slowly, and if it fails twice, key in the code below.

door code, tajof-kageg: bdg-QVDCE-3

## Kiosk Watchdog (Project Waystill)

Each kiosk runs a watchdog that restarts the shell app if it misses three consecutive heartbeats. New team members: a restart loop usually indicates a corrupted content cache, not a hardware fault, so resist swapping units in the field. Clear the cache from the maintenance menu, then let the watchdog complete one full cycle before declaring the kiosk healthy. Record the firmware state by noting the watchdog's current trace token below.

build token for fajop-kageg: htk14_a2d40227103e0f

Ticket: Config drift on Quillbus log compaction settings

The broker nodes in the Harlow cluster are running with compaction thresholds that no longer match what's in the Fernwheel deploy repo. Someone appears to have hand-tuned segment retention during the March incident and never backported the change. Compaction is now lagging on the orders topic, and disk usage on node three is climbing about 4% a day. Please reconcile before the weekend. For reference, the values currently live on the brokers are as follows.

deployment values, yahop-kajop:
holath:
  log_level: info
  metrics_host: metrics.holath.lumiclabs.internal
  pin: 9484
  pool_size: 4

- [ ] **Image slimming (Corvettle base):** Confirm the multi-stage build strips compilers, test fixtures, and locale data. Final image must be under 180 MB. Run `corv scan --layers` and attach the diff to the PR. Reject if any debug shell remains in the runtime layer. Slimmed images are signed at publish; verification keys rotate quarterly. Record the build token below for audit.

session token of kahag-bawip = htk6_729d08